Saguenay–Saint-Laurent Marine Park

Saguenay–Saint-Laurent Marine Park

Located between the fresh water of the fjord and the salt water of the river, the Saguenay–St. Lawrence Marine Park is a protected marine area spanning 1,245 km² in the St. Lawrence Estuary and the Saguenay River. Nearly 2,200 species inhabit these waters, including at-risk species such as the beluga whale, the blue whale and the Barrow's goldeneye.

Hiking: Rocky Bay (Baie-des-Rochers)

Hiking: Rocky Bay (Baie-des-Rochers)

Baie-des-Rochers offers visitors a forest of incomparable scenery. Nearby, the Cap du Nid-de-Corbeaux is, according to experts, ideal for wildlife observation, and at low tide a wide variety of aquatic species can be spotted there, including starfish and sea urchins
